It is the 3rd most populous city in Punjab and the largest city in the region of Doaba. It lies alongside the Grand Trunk Road. The best thing is that it has a well-connected road and rail junction. It is 146 km northeast of Chandigarh, the capital of Punjab, and 82.5 km South-East of Amritsar.

Know the history of Jalandhar

The history of my native place, Jalandhar comprises 3 periods such as ancient, medieval, and modern. My native place may be named after Jalandhara, a demon king, his name is mentioned in the Puranas and Mahabharata. According to the Vedas, the city was founded by Devasya Verma.

There are other possibilities too, which describe the history of Jalandhar. It was the capital of the kingdom of Lava, who is the son of Lord Rama. Its name may be derived from the vernacular term Jalandhar, which means area inside the water that is a tract, which lies between the 2 rivers Sutlej and Beas.

The area of the present city was part of the Indus Valley Civilization. Mohenjo-daro and Harappa are the sites where relics of the Indus Valley Civilization have been discovered extensively. There is more to know about the history of Jalandhar city, which is my native place.

My native place has a humid subtropical climate with long, hot summers, and cool winters. The climate is dry on the whole, except during the month of July and August, when there is a brief southwest monsoon season. The average rainfall on a yearly basis is about 70 cm. my native place witnessed heavy rainfall, with over 20 percent increase from average rainfall.

Speaking of transportation methods used in my native place, there are many including air, rail, and road. My native place has a railway station, which is well-connected to other parts of the country.

There is a direct service to major cities like Chennai, Calcutta, Haridwar, Jaipur, Pune, Mumbai, and a lot more. When it comes to the road mode of transportation, there is one of the biggest networks of bus services of Punjab at Jalandhar ISBT popularly known as Shaheed-e-Azam Sardar Bhagat Singh. Buses to different states are available at service. Speaking of air transportation, there is the nearest airport, which is Adampur Airport.

My native place has been chosen in the 2nd phase of the smart city project. To initialize the project, 200 crores have been assigned to the Municipal Corporation. The economy of my native place is growing every day.

There are many opportunities for exporting goods. The city exports goods such as glass and furniture to neighboring cities. My native city is popular for sporting equipment, there is a huge sports market in the city.

There is a wide range of sports industries in the city. Different types of sports equipment and goods are manufactured in Jalandhar, which has been utilized in many international sporting games such as Commonwealth Games, Olympics, Asian Games, and many others.

It is also a center for the manufacturing of hand tools. There is a leather industry, leather goods, leather for footwear, and furniture available in my native place.

There are different religious places in my native city, which are Nakodar Darbar Baba Murad Shah Ji, Shri Devi Talab Mandir, Cantonment Church, Gurudwara Guru Tegh Bahadur Nagar, and many others.
